引言
在使用GitHub时,用户有时会遇到网页显示出问题的情况。这种情况可能导致无法正常访问项目、查看代码或下载资源等。本文将探讨导致GitHub网页显示出问题的原因,并提供详细的解决方案,帮助用户高效解决这些问题。
GitHub网页显示出问题的常见原因
1. 网络问题
网络问题是导致GitHub网页无法正常显示的主要原因之一。用户的网络连接不稳定可能会导致网页加载缓慢或无法完全加载。
- 网络中断:如果你的网络连接不稳定,网页可能无法正常显示。
- DNS解析问题:错误的DNS设置也会导致网页加载问题。
2. 浏览器设置
浏览器设置或插件可能会干扰GitHub的正常显示。常见的问题包括:
- 缓存和Cookies:过期的缓存或Cookies可能会导致加载错误。
- 浏览器扩展:某些浏览器扩展可能会干扰GitHub网页的显示。
3. GitHub服务器问题
有时候,GitHub本身的服务器可能会出现问题,导致用户无法访问网页。这种情况通常会影响大量用户。
- 服务器维护:GitHub在进行系统维护时,可能会出现临时的网页访问问题。
- 服务中断:极少数情况下,GitHub可能会遇到服务中断的问题。
4. 本地设置问题
本地计算机的设置也可能影响GitHub网页的正常显示。
- 防火墙设置:如果防火墙阻止了GitHub的某些功能,可能会影响网页的加载。
- 代理设置:不当的代理设置可能会导致网页无法正常访问。
如何解决GitHub网页显示出问题
1. 检查网络连接
确保你的网络连接正常,可以尝试:
- 重新启动路由器。
- 连接到不同的网络(如使用手机热点)。
2. 清理浏览器缓存和Cookies
定期清理缓存和Cookies有助于解决网页加载问题。
- 在浏览器设置中找到清除浏览数据的选项,选择缓存和Cookies进行清理。
3. 禁用浏览器扩展
暂时禁用所有扩展,然后尝试重新加载GitHub网页,以检查是否是某个扩展导致问题。你可以逐个启用扩展以找出具体的问题来源。
4. 更换浏览器
有时候,切换到其他浏览器(如从Chrome到Firefox)可以解决问题。不同浏览器的兼容性可能会有所不同。
5. 检查GitHub的服务状态
访问GitHub Status页面,查看是否存在服务器问题。如果GitHub正在进行维护,建议耐心等待。
6. 修改DNS设置
可以尝试使用公共DNS(如Google DNS或Cloudflare DNS)来提高访问速度。
- Google DNS:8.8.8.8 和 8.8.4.4
- Cloudflare DNS:1.1.1.1 和 1.0.0.1
7. 检查本地防火墙和代理设置
确认你的防火墙设置未阻止GitHub的访问。如果使用代理,请确保其配置正确。
FAQ(常见问题解答)
1. GitHub网页加载缓慢怎么办?
答:首先检查你的网络连接。可以尝试清理浏览器缓存,或更换浏览器。如果问题依旧,可能是GitHub的服务器出现了临时问题。
2. GitHub出现404错误怎么解决?
答:404错误通常表示网页不存在。确认你输入的链接是否正确,或者该页面是否被删除。如果是项目页面,检查该项目是否存在。
3. 如何检查GitHub的服务器状态?
答:可以访问GitHub Status网站,查看当前的服务状态及历史记录,确认是否存在服务中断。
4. 是否需要注册GitHub账户才能使用其功能?
答:是的,许多GitHub功能需要用户注册账户,例如创建仓库和贡献代码。但浏览公共项目时并不需要登录。
结论
GitHub作为全球最大的代码托管平台,为开发者提供了丰富的功能和便利的服务。然而,在使用过程中,网页显示出问题是不可避免的。通过本文介绍的原因分析及解决方案,用户可以有效解决这些问题,提升使用体验。希望这篇文章能够帮助到你!